Abstract

The effects of oxygen supply on microbial xylitol production from corn cobs using Candida magnoliae were investigated. The xylitol production by C. magnoliae was strongly influenced by oxygen supply during fermentation and the successful xylitol production occurred only when the oxygen transfer rate (OTR) into a fermentor ranged from 1.6 mmol-O2/L/h to 4.7 mmol-O2/L/h. The maximum xylitol yield of 0.6 was obtained at an OTR of 1.6 mmol-O2/L/h.
